Why Choose Boston for Your Offsite?

Boston is rich in history and culture, making it an inspiring backdrop for your team's retreat. Known for its prestigious universities and innovative spirit, Boston offers a plethora of venues that cater to executive needs. The best seasons to visit are spring (April to June) and fall (September to November) when the weather is mild, and the city is bustling with activity.

Why Choose Chicago for Your Offsite?

Chicago, known for its architectural marvels and vibrant arts scene, provides a dynamic environment for executive teams. The city is easily accessible with two major airports and offers a fantastic culinary scene. The best time to visit is during late spring (May to June) and early fall (September to October) when the weather is pleasant.

Activities to Consider

Boston Activities

  1. Harbor Cruise

    • Time Needed: 2 hours
    • Group Size: Up to 150
    • Cost: $50/person
    • Energy Level: Low
    • Logistical Notes: Requires booking 2 weeks in advance.
  2. Historical Walking Tour

    • Time Needed: 3 hours
    • Group Size: Up to 25
    • Cost: $30/person
    • Energy Level: Medium
    • Logistical Notes: Book a local guide for an authentic experience.

Chicago Activities

  1. Architectural Boat Tour

    • Time Needed: 90 minutes
    • Group Size: Up to 150
    • Cost: $45/person
    • Energy Level: Low
    • Logistical Notes: Best to book during warm months.
  2. Cooking Class at The Chopping Block

    • Time Needed: 3 hours
    • Group Size: Up to 20
    • Cost: $85/person
    • Energy Level: Medium
    • Logistical Notes: Reserve a month in advance for group classes.

Budget Breakdown

| Category | Percentage Allocation | |---------------------|----------------------| | Venue | 40% | | Food & Beverage | 25% | | Activities | 15% | | Travel | 15% | | Contingency | 5% |

For a typical team of 20, expect a budget of around $12,000 to $15,000, depending on the location and activities chosen.
